Senior Battery Engineer (Full-Time)
Boston, MA
 
Duties:
 
Lead the design, qualification, and lifecycle sustainment of lithium-ion battery systems that
power WHOOP’s advanced wearable technology. This role is critical to achieving the highest
levels of energy density, reliability, and safety in compact, high-performance form factors. Serve
as the technical lead for WHOOP’s battery systems, driving development across internal
engineering teams and external partners. Drive innovation in cell design and integration to
support long-lasting, compact energy systems that meet WHOOP’s demanding performance
standards. Own the batteries subsystem and ensure optimal reliability and safety under real-
world use conditions. Collaborate with electrical, mechanical, firmware, reliability, and quality
engineers to optimize battery system performance in a multidisciplinary development
environment. Lead the creation and execution of test plans, including Design of Experiments
(DOE), performance validation, and root cause failure analysis for battery-related issues.
Evaluate and qualify battery suppliers and manufacturing partners, ensuring alignment with
WHOOP’s product standards and regulatory requirements. Maintain organized documentation
for test results, field performance data, and compliance with international safety and regulatory
standards (UL, CE, IEC). Ensure WHOOP’s battery systems meet or exceed global safety and
certification benchmarks, supporting regulatory filings as needed. Conduct field quality
assessments and lead corrective actions for battery-related concerns. Mentor junior engineers and
contribute to technical roadmaps for future product innovation. Manage battery subsystem
development timelines and cross-functional team coordination to ensure on-time delivery of new
and sustained battery technologies. Work with firmware and Electrical engineers to develop and
optimize the fuel gauge and battery management system for the WHOOP line of products.
 
Requirements:
 
Bachelor’s degree in Chemical, Mechanical or Electrical Engineering, or related technical field
(or foreign degree equivalent) and 5 years of experience with battery system design, failure
analysis, or sustaining engineering. Will also accept a Master’s degree in Chemical, Mechanical,
or Electrical Engineering, or related technical field (or foreign degree equivalent) and 2 years of
experience with battery system design, failure analysis, or sustaining engineering. Required
Skills: At least 2 years of experience with Lithium-Ion Cell design and battery chemistry; At
least 2 years of experience leading cross-functional engineering projects and communicating
complex technical issues to diverse stakeholders; At least 2 years of experience using Python or
similar scripting tools for test data analysis and visualization; At least 2 years of experience with
machine learning methods and data science tools for battery predictive modeling; At least 2 years
of experience with running battery test equipment (Arbin or Maccor) and battery test
fixture/DOE development.

Salary: $146,786/year – $185,000/year
